引言:当Cloudflare成为爬虫的噩梦
你有没有遇到过这种情况?打开一个网站,突然跳出一个五秒盾(5-second challenge),让你等半天才能访问;或者更烦人的是,遇到Turnstile验证、JavaScript质询,甚至Kasada防护,直接把你挡在门外?

对于普通用户来说,Cloudflare的这些防护措施可能只是稍显麻烦,但对于开发者、数据分析师或者需要批量采集数据的人来说,简直就是噩梦!手动一个个验证?效率太低;写爬虫硬刚?分分钟被屏蔽IP。
别急,今天我要分享一个超级实用的解决方案——穿云API,它能帮你轻松绕过Cloudflare的各种验证,包括五秒盾、Turnstile Challenge、Kasada和Incapsula等防护机制。而且,它提供了HTTP API模式和Proxy代理模式两种使用方法,不管是个人开发者还是企业级应用,都能找到适合自己的方案。
接下来,我会详细介绍穿云API的使用方法、核心功能,以及如何用它高效突破Cloudflare的封锁。如果你正在被Cloudflare验证困扰,这篇文章绝对能帮到你!
一、Cloudflare验证机制解析:为什么普通爬虫会失效?
在介绍穿云API之前,我们先来了解一下Cloudflare的几种常见验证机制,明白它们的工作原理,才能更好地“对症下药”。
1. 五秒盾(5-second challenge)
这是Cloudflare最基础的防护手段之一,当你访问某些网站时,页面会显示“Checking your browser before accessing the website…”,然后让你等待5秒左右才能进入。
它的原理是:
- 通过JavaScript检测你的浏览器环境,判断是真人访问还是自动化脚本。
- 如果检测到异常(比如无头浏览器、高频请求),就会触发更严格的验证,甚至直接封禁IP。
2. Turnstile Challenge(Cloudflare新版验证)
Turnstile是Cloudflare推出的新一代验证系统,比传统的reCAPTCHA更智能,它会动态调整验证难度,有时候是一个简单的点击,有时候则需要滑动拼图或识别图片。
3. JavaScript质询(JS Challenge)
某些网站会要求你的客户端执行一段JavaScript代码才能继续访问,普通爬虫没有完整的JS执行环境,自然会被拦截。
4. Kasada & Incapsula(高级反爬)
Kasada和Incapsula是比Cloudflare更复杂的反爬系统,它们会动态生成加密参数,甚至检测鼠标移动轨迹、浏览器指纹等,普通爬虫几乎无法绕过。
总结来说,Cloudflare的防护机制越来越智能,传统爬虫技术(如简单HTTP请求、Selenium模拟)已经很难奏效。 这时候,我们就需要更专业的工具——穿云API。
二、穿云API:绕过Cloudflare验证的终极方案
1. 穿云API能做什么?
穿云API的核心功能就是自动化绕过Cloudflare的各种验证,包括:
- 五秒盾(5-second challenge)
- Turnstile验证
- JavaScript质询(JS Challenge)
- Kasada防护
- Incapsula验证
它采用智能解析技术,能够模拟真实浏览器的行为,让Cloudflare认为你的请求是“真人操作”,从而顺利获取目标数据。
2. 两种使用模式:HTTP API & Proxy代理
穿云API提供了两种接入方式,适合不同场景:
(1)HTTP API模式(适合开发者)
- 你只需要向穿云API的接口发送请求,它就会返回已经绕过验证的页面内容。
- 支持自定义请求头、Cookies、User-Agent等参数。
- 示例代码(Python):
(2)Proxy代理模式(适合爬虫/自动化工具)
- 你可以直接配置穿云API提供的代理服务器,所有请求都会自动处理Cloudflare验证。
- 支持HTTP/HTTPS/SOCKS5协议,兼容Scrapy、Selenium、Playwright等工具。
- 示例代理配置:
3. 穿云API的核心优势
- 高成功率:智能解析Cloudflare的最新防护机制,绕过率高达99%。
- 低延迟:全球分布式服务器,确保请求速度。
- 易集成:支持多种编程语言(Python、Java、Node.js等),并提供详细文档。
- 长期稳定:团队持续更新,应对Cloudflare的算法升级。
三、实战演示:如何用穿云API爬取受Cloudflare保护的网站?
假设我们要爬取一个受Cloudflare五秒盾保护的电商网站,传统方法会被拦截,但使用穿云API可以轻松搞定。
步骤1:获取穿云API的访问权限
- 访问官网注册账号,获取API Key或代理认证信息。
- 如果需要试用,可以联系Telegram:@cloudbypasscom 获取测试权限。
步骤2:发送API请求绕过验证
步骤3:解析数据并存储
拿到HTML后,你可以用BeautifulSoup、PyQuery等工具提取所需数据,并存储到数据库或CSV文件。
四、常见问题解答(FAQ)
Q1:穿云API是否合法?
A:穿云API本身是一个技术工具,合法使用取决于你的用途。如果是合规的数据采集(如公开数据监控、竞品分析),通常没问题;但如果是恶意爬取或攻击,则可能涉及法律风险。
Q2:Cloudflare更新后,穿云API还能用吗?
A:穿云API团队会实时监控Cloudflare的算法变化,并及时更新绕过策略,确保长期可用。
Q3:有没有免费试用?
A:可以联系Telegram @cloudbypasscom 申请试用,或者查看官网的免费额度政策。
五、结语:告别Cloudflare验证,让数据采集更高效
Cloudflare的防护机制确实强大,但有了穿云API,你再也不用担心被五秒盾、Turnstile验证或JS质询困扰。无论是HTTP API模式还是Proxy代理模式,都能让你轻松绕过限制,高效获取目标数据。
如果你正在寻找一个稳定、高效的Cloudflare绕过方案,不妨试试穿云API!更多技术细节或试用申请,欢迎联系Telegram:@cloudbypasscom。
现在,是时候让你的爬虫突破Cloudflare的封锁了! 🚀